Foxtable(狐表)用户栏目专家坐堂 → [求助]至少一个参数未指定


  共有2051人关注过本帖树形打印复制链接

主题:[求助]至少一个参数未指定

帅哥哟,离线,有人找我吗?
gfj7126
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:幼狐 帖子:130 积分:1141 威望:0 精华:0 注册:2013/6/9 11:20:00
[求助]至少一个参数未指定  发帖心情 Post By:2016/7/18 15:23:00 [只看该作者]

我在编辑combobox的value变化的代码发生了错误,调试了半天也没有明白错在哪里,不过如过我把   贸易形式的 = '一般' 删除后就正常了,问题一定是出在这个地方,但我在以前的编辑中也是如此写的,为什么没有问题?代码如下。

Dim xh As String = e.Form.Controls("ComboBox1").value
Dim ph As String = e.Form.Controls("ComboBox2").value
If xh = "" And ph = "" Then
    DataTables("销售在库表").LoadFilter = "是否销完 = false And 贸易形式 = '一般'"
    DataTables("销售在库表").load
Else
    If xh = "" Then
        DataTables("销售在库表").LoadFilter = "产品批号 = '"& ph &"' And 贸易形式 ='一般'"
        DataTables("销售在库表").load
    Else
        If ph = "" Then
            DataTables("销售在库表").LoadFilter = "产品型号 = '"& xh &"' and 贸易形式 = '一般'"
            DataTables("销售在库表").load
        Else
            DataTables("销售在库表").LoadFilter = "产品型号 = '"& xh &"' And  产品批号 = '"& ph &"' And  贸易形式 = '一般'"
            DataTables("销售在库表").load
        End If
    End If
End If


 回到顶部
帅哥哟,离线,有人找我吗?
Hyphen
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:5015 积分:25363 威望:0 精华:0 注册:2015/8/18 9:21:00
  发帖心情 Post By:2016/7/18 16:24:00 [只看该作者]

代码看不出什么问题,做例子看看

 回到顶部
帅哥哟,离线,有人找我吗?
大红袍
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:贵宾 帖子:39310 积分:196782 威望:0 精华:1 注册:2015/4/25 9:23:00
  发帖心情 Post By:2016/7/19 0:58:00 [只看该作者]

 你的数据 贸易形式 列有什么值?

 

 上传实例看看,代码应该是没问题的。


 回到顶部